UPLIFT Haiti to host March 27 benefit concert


March 13, 2010

UPLIFT Haiti invites the public to a fundraising concert in Wheaton, Md., on March 27 to support volunteer medical and educational projects in Haiti.

The concert, at Wheaton Recreation Center (March 27, 6:00 to 10:00 p.m.), will feature local musicians including SR111 (classic rock), Angel Row (rock), Darrin Carter (R&B soul), Paul Miller & Friends (classic rock), and Emily Reid (Celtic harpist). 

The fundraiser will also feature a silent auction and the “Sweet Treat Café,” which will serve Haitian coffee, tea, punch and a variety of deserts.

The nonprofit is requesting donations of $15 for admission to the concert and “Sweet Treat Café.”

Volunteers with UPLIFT Haiti carry out medical clinics, training programs and other projects proposed by--and in partnership with--communities in Haiti.  The “UPLIFT” in the group’s name stands for “Uniting People to Learn, Inspire and Form Together.”

The most recent volunteer project was a “train the trainer” program at a culinary school in Les Cayes, Haiti, around the time of the devastating January 12 earthquake. After the quake, the team of five volunteers completed the culinary-school program and stayed in Les Cayes, about 100 miles west of Port-au-Prince, to assist refugees.

Upcoming planned projects of UPLIFT Haiti include:

  • Conduct medical clinics in two Haitian towns, La Colline and L’Etang Rey, and
     
  • Help a citizen organization set up computer and internet access in their remote mountain community.
